2. Window Repair

Windows are vital for indoor comfort and energy efficiency. If they're functioning properly we don't give them much thought. But when one is broken or does not shut properly, it could be a major issue.

the window doctor  can solve any issue, whether it's an incredibly small chip or complete issue with double glazing. This will prevent further damage to the windows. In most cases double glazing that has been blown can be repaired without replacing the entire window unit. It typically involves taking the affected pane of glass, setting it, and then caulking the seals around the frame.

If your windows are older they could have a thin layer of putty (called bedding) on the frame that could be removed to reveal a hard, fragile piece of glass. This bedding is meant to give a more secure fit and allows the glass to be solidly against the frame after the points are set. Heat the putty around the perimeter with the help of a heat gun (never use a flame, too much heat could cause the wood to split). This will soften the putty, making it easier to remove. Wearing eye protection and working in a ventilated area is recommended.

4. Frame Replacement

Full frame replacement involves removing the entire window frame from the studs and installing a new frame, sash, and glass. This is generally more expensive than insert replacement but it permits homeowners to alter the dimensions and shape of their windows, which allows for more airflow and light inside their homes. It also permits the removal of sidings and brickwork surrounding the existing window opening.

Modern windows aren't exempt from problems such as seal problems that can lead to condensation between the double-glazed panes, reducing the efficiency of energy. 5. Glass Replacement

If your door or window glass is chipped, cracked, or broken, you could be in need of a glazing specialist. This is an essential aspect of the security of your home and energy efficiency, so it's essential that you follow the correct steps to fix or replace your glass.

Before you start, you'll want to make sure that your new pane of glass is the right size for your door or window frame. To do this, take measurements of the length and width of your glass pane with a tape measure or a piece of paper. Then, visit a local home improvement or glass store to cut the pane to size.

After the glass has been cut and removed, you'll have to remove the old glass from the frame. This can lead to serious injuries when you handle the shattered glass in a wrong way. When you are removing your glass, be sure to wear thick gloves and long clothing as there could be tiny, almost invisible splinters that could cause injury. Also, you should take off any wood moldings or metal glazing points that are holding the glass in place. If they are stuck, use a heat gun to soften the material before you attempt to pull it off.

It's cheaper to replace one glass pane of glass than an entire window a door. This is a great choice if you only care about the look of a specific pane. However, if there are other issues regarding your door or window like locks or balance, or the frame itself, replacing the whole window may be the better option. This will give you an all-encompassing solution, and let you customize the windows in your home to suit your preferences.
